On Saturday December 7, 2019 Palau Chamber of Commerce hosted the annual December Gala at Carp Island Resort.

This event started with a beautiful boat ride through the Rock Islands before sunset to Carp Island Resort, and a welcome drink upon arrival on the island.

The stunning sunset, the homemade bamboo torches, fairy lights and the bonfire on the beach created a breathtaking atmosphere for the evening, that was complemented by Mr. Malo Paulis playing ballads with his acoustic guitar.

The dinner was prepared by the staff at Carp Island Resort and was a flavorful taste itinerary through Palauan cuisine, with locally sourced ingredients and recipes. The desserts were a sampling of traditional Italian cakes and creams, provided by L’Amarena Gelato Shop. Shimbros International and its staff made sure everyone had their drink to complement the dinner.

The entire event followed the current trend of sustainability and conservation, being a totally plastic free event, with locally made decorations, woven plates, reusable cutlery and coconut and bamboo cups.

Thanks to the kindness of its members, PCOC was able to organize both a raffle and a silent auction with amazing prizes for the Guests.

The evening moved forward with some dances in collaboration with the contestants of the Miss Independence Palau 2019 pageant, and it concluded with a scenic finale with the lighting of sky lanterns that lit up the entire sky.
